**Ticket: Sealed vault blocking Inkreed markdown pipeline**

Welcome aboard — here's context. The Inkreed rendering pipeline converts markdown to sanitized HTML, and its signing keys live in the Copperwell vault. That vault sealed itself after last night's node replacement, so all rendered pages are serving stale output. New team members should read the unseal runbook first. The final unseal step asks for the recovery passphrase, which is:

vault phrase of kagep-bagep = sorion-pelix-sorax-norok-gileth-eliix-lamvan

## Vendor Note: Wavecourier Reconnect Bug

Our websocket layer is supplied by Wavecourier Labs, and they have confirmed the reconnect bug affecting clients on flaky mobile networks: sessions drop and re-auth loops for up to a minute. A patched SDK is promised within two weeks. Until then, advise customers to restart the app rather than toggle airplane mode, which worsens the loop. For ticket escalations to the vendor, use the address below.

billing contact of bawep-tajeg = tamath.silion.fraok@olvarqsoft.local

# Fixture: fake job manifest for the Brindlecast transcode farm.
# Heads up for new folks: this spins up three mock worker nodes and
# feeds them a 10-second sample clip, so don't be surprised when the
# queue drains almost instantly. The farm's scheduler expects every
# job submission to carry auth, even in the mock harness, otherwise
# it rejects with a 401 before touching the encoder pool. The harness
# authenticates against the local stub using the token below.

session JWT of yaguf-tahop = eyJhbGciOiJIUzI1NiIsInR5cCI6IkpXVCJ9.eyJzdWIiOiIIvtUmFqQ_4In0.rjsW2NuF59R8

Ticket #2907 — Signature check fails on report builder export

Support: customers exporting from the Tallyvane report builder see a signature verification error after the sorting-stability patch. The patch changed row ordering in grouped exports, which altered the serialized payload, so exports signed before the patch now fail verification against cached manifests. Advise customers to regenerate reports; old exports cannot be re-verified. Fresh exports are signed with the key below.

signing key of fadug-haweg = bky19_x2JJNa4RuE34mQa9TgK